Output 51518d4fb913cbe4875c33355e0de1d83417bb0eb5eb2b6b38fdf319ef08c81b:6

value
12640687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54bd1717d8dd41f832e8244f0fa876b4d4cd212c OP_EQUAL
address
MFdDWm9H3Sy95hgUR6xByrqBwCvHYhpkPF
transaction
51518d4fb913cbe4875c33355e0de1d83417bb0eb5eb2b6b38fdf319ef08c81b
spent
true